net.minecraft.world.item.crafting

public interface SmithingRecipe

extends Recipe<Container>

cqs
net.minecraft.world.item.crafting.SmithingRecipe
net.minecraft.class_8059
net.minecraft.recipe.SmithingRecipe
net.minecraft.src.C_265807_
net.minecraft.world.item.crafting.SmithingRecipe

Method summary

Modifier and TypeMethod
default RecipeType<?>
e()
getType()
method_17716()
getType()
m_6671_()
default boolean
a(int arg0, int arg1)
canCraftInDimensions(int arg0, int arg1)
method_8113(int arg0, int arg1)
fits(int arg0, int arg1)
m_8004_(int p_266829_, int arg1)
default ItemStack
g()
getToastSymbol()
method_17447()
createIcon()
m_8042_()
boolean
a(cmy arg0)
isTemplateIngredient(ItemStack arg0)
method_48453(class_1799 arg0)
testTemplate(ItemStack stack)
m_266166_(C_1391_ arg0)
boolean
b(cmy arg0)
isBaseIngredient(ItemStack arg0)
method_48454(class_1799 arg0)
testBase(ItemStack stack)
m_266343_(C_1391_ arg0)
boolean
c(cmy arg0)
isAdditionIngredient(ItemStack arg0)
method_30029(class_1799 arg0)
testAddition(ItemStack stack)
m_266253_(C_1391_ arg0)